The most common type of non-volatile memory is the ROM device. This device is read only and the data is masked into the chip during manufacture. Variations of the ROM are one off programmable ones (PROM), erasable ones (EPROM) using UV light, electrical erasable ones (EEPROM). These devices allow the user to blow them with programs and re-program if incorrect. As engineers we will often use the EPROM version, the pinning details are shown below
The internal structure of the EPROM is similar the SRAM, but does not require a write pin; it employs light sensitive fuses to hold the data.
The actual device has a window in it, this enables the device to be cleaned using UV light, usually this window is covered up to prevent slow eraser by normal light.
